Problem

If a regular polygon has exterior angles that measure 40 degrees each, how many sides does the polygon have?

Step-by-step solution

The sum of the exterior angles of any polygon is 360 degrees. For a regular polygon, each exterior angle is equal. Thus, the number of sides is 360 divided by the measure of each exterior angle.
